Post by: Busman Audio on June 07, 2006, 11:16:14 AM
The M-Audio speakers sound like crap. 

See if you can get a deal through guitar center for the KRK V6 2  monitors they are amazing and not too large. The frequency response is great. I was able to get them to sell me a set for $600.  KRK Rokit speakers aren't bad either but not nearly as accurate as the V series.
